Ceilican Gifts:
Mother's Blessing/Curse (Level One) -- Folklore holds that a cat had the ability to either bless or curse a pregnant woman. In the case of the Ceilican, this legend is true. A kind Bastet can offer a boon to the mother, while a spiteful one can harm her in some minor but memorable way.
System: This Gift's effects are more psychological than physical, and get an extra boost from the way the Ceilican acts toward the mother whiule offering his wishes. Setting things in motion demands a Gnosis point and a roll of Manipulation + Occult (difficulty 7). While touching the nother's belly, the cat either wishes her well or ill, usually in some poetic rhyme. After that, some good or bad event befalls the woman or her child. Although the event itself is outside the character's control, the number of successes he rolls should reflect the power of the Blessing or Curse. Blessings can include an easy delivery, unusal good looks or great helath. Curses include breech birth, minor disability or poor constitution. Once one event has occurred, the gift is discharged.
Satyr's Wisdom (Level One) -- By calling upon the talents of his tribe's fae allies, a Ceilican can play any musical instrument as if he'd been rered with it in his hands. Although this talent is fleeting, it can make one hell of an impression.
System: With a Manipulation + Occult roll (difficulty 7), the cat gains a few temporary points in Expression, Performance or the optional Singing secondary Skill. For each success, he adds one dot to the chosen Trait. This lasts for as long as the Ceilican plays; afterward, the skill fades from his fingers until he either learns it for good or uses the Gift again.
Homid Gifts:
Cat Claws (Level One) -- By calling on her heritage, a Bastet in Homid or Sokto form can unsheathe her claws and attack as if she was in beast-form.
System: A simple Stamina + Primal-Urge roll (difficulty 7) brings out a cat's claws. They remain out as long as she cares to keep them, but damned peculiar and hurt to use (+1 to all combat and Dexterity difficulties). Once resheathed, they must be called forth again.
Sweet Hunter's Smile (Level One) -- With a charming look, the werecat wins his target over; if that look shifts into a snarl or a stare, the victim feels uneasy and may back away, intimidated.
System: By rolling Manipulation + Primal-Urge, the Bastets adds a die to all subsequent Social rolls for the remainder of the scene. This only works on one target at a time. Difficulty is the subject's Willpower if she's hostile to the werecat, 6 in most situations, and 4 if she's already inclined to like or fear him. At storyteller's option, the player may add two dice if he scores four successes or more.
Common Gifts:
Command Attention (Level One) -- A werecat can call on his feline presence to draw attention the instant he steps into a room. Everyone in a given space ( a room, a clearing, whatever) will immediately stop what they're doing to notice the Bastet's entrance. Their reaction from that point on will depend on what the character does, and upon their feelings about him; an attractive Homid will get a different reaction than an angry Crinos-panther would.
System: The player rolls Manipulation + Expression (difficulty 7) to get everyone's attention for one turn. This Gift also reduces the difficulty of his next Social roll by 1 for every success he rolls for the Gift. This bonus only applies once, upon entering the space.
Lick Wounds (Level One) -- As the Theurge Gift: Mother's Touch, this power heals normal or aggravated wounds (but unlike the Theurge Gift, can be used to heal oneself). This Gift may be used as many times as the player wants, but each healing "lick" costs another Gnosis point. Bear in mind that even a cat may be loathe to lick up toxic waste or raw sewage! Some substances, like silver or Wyrm-poison, might damage the healer in proportion to her healing -- that is, by one Health Level per Health Level healed -- if it's still in or on the wound when she licks it.
